Qa Analyst Resume
Downers Grove, IL
SUMMARY:
- Around 7 years of experience as a Manual/ Automation Tester including Client based, Webbased, mobile applications.
- Extensive experience in reviewing and understanding of Business &Testing requirements and writing details Test Plan, Test cases and Test scripts.
- Execution of Selenium Test cases and Reporting defects.
- Experience in Selenium synchronizations with conditional (Implicit, Explicit) unconditional wait statements.
- Implemented Action class in selenium to handle mouse and keyboard actions. Experience in testing and handling different frames (frames, iframes) of a HTML page with having different DOM's for every iframe.
- Experience with HIPAA EDI (837,835,834,270,271) Transactions.
- Conducting Data driven testing, cross browser testing and parallel test execution.
- Vast experience in Functional, Integration, Regression, Black Box, White Box and Databasetesting,Data Stage and was involved in End - to-End, Stress, System, UAT and Performance Testing.
- Experienced at analyzing the requirements, functional specifications and technical documentation to build test plans and strategies, to help script and documenttest cases as per functional requirements using Quality Center
- Hands on experience on testing web services (SOAP, REST) using SOAP UI and tools used in Agile and Waterfall models of SDLC.
- Experience in creating and providing guidance on testing strategy, testing activities to the business and other team members.
- Extensive experience in designing test strategy/unified test strategy for mini projects and complex projects. Later, arrange discussions with the team and business.
- Certified Scrum Master
- Extensively worked on Database testing by writing SQL queries.
- Proficient in using testing tools like HP ALM, Quality Center, and Selenium Web-Driver/RC/IDE/Grid,Jenkins andQTP for writing scripts, merging with QC and using checkpoints etc.
- Excellent skills in overall Defect Management/Problem Solving including tracking bugs, reporting using Quality Center/ALM and Rational Tools.
- Independent good team player with strong analytical and diagnostic skills.
TECHNICAL SKILLS:
Testing Tools: Selenium Web Driver, HP Quality Centre
Scripting Languages: HTML, JavaScript.
Web Debugging Tool: Chrome, IE developer tools, XPath, Fire path, Firebug
Build Tools: Apache Ant, Apache Maven
Continuous Integration Tools: Jenkins
Project Methodologies: Agile-Scrum, Waterfall, TDD
Defect Tracking Tools: HP ALM,QC, Jira, Bugzilla
Operating Systems: Mac OS X, Windows7/8,Unix, Ubuntu
Databases: Microsoft Access, My SQl
PROFESSIONAL EXPERIENCE:
Confidential, Downers Grove, IL
QA Analyst
Roles and Responsibilities:
- Conduct gap analysis between the current system and new requirements to be implemented thereby mapping the business requirements to the application.
- Involved in Agile testing, reviewed the stories and participated in Daily Scrum and ReleasePlanning meeting.
- Coordinated with the Manual and Automation QA delivery schedule with Relationship Manager, Product Development and Offshore Team for the Initial and Strategic Solutions.
- Writing and executing test scenarios, test cases and test scripts for both web and mobile applications using JAVA, Selenium Web Driver and TestNG with a good analysis of the element locators and web driver methods.
- Developed different framework in java, Junit and Test NG
- Working with utilities like Firebug and Firepath for the identification of web elements using locators such as id, name, Xpath, CSS Selectors, Link Text, and Tags.
- Performed cross-browser testing on various browsers like IE, Chrome and Firefox and ensured compatibility on different browsers using Java, TestNG and Jenkins.
- Designed and Developed automation script using Selenium.
- Automation of functional testing framework for all modules using Selenium and Java frame work- JUnit.
- Performing testing using SOAPUI on different data sources and validated the Restful web services.
- Working on web services testing using assertions such as Xpath and Contains assertions.
- Involved in developing BDD features, scenarios and step definitions using Cucumber, Unit and automated them using Selenium Web Driver.
- Using MAVEN for build management, SVN as source repository and Jenkins for Continuous Integration of the builds.
- Good Knowledge on Medicaid and Medicare claims enrollment and process.
- Reviewed and updated the test cases in review log, updated test cases based on the review comments given by Business SME’s.
Environment: JAVA , Selenium WebDriver, Jenkins, MAVEN, SVN, Apache-POI,Oracle DB, Eclipse, Firebug, Firepath, SOAPUI, XML, HTML.
Confidential, GA
QA Analyst
Responsibilities:
- Run Defect Training and Review the Test Plan, Test Scenarios, Test Cases with Project Team
- Designed, executed and maintained automation Test Scripts in Selenium RC using JAVA framework- JUNIT, TESTNG for regression test cases.
- Developed Automation framework implementing Page Object Model, and Data Driven Test for certain Test Cases.
- Built Test Suite in XML for functional and regression test.
- Automated the Regression and Smoke suite By using Selenium WebDriver with Java as a programming language
- Involved in developing the framework from the scratch.
- Used Hybrid which is a combination of both Keyword and Data Driven Framework to extract data from external Excel files using Apache POI and load into the variables in the scripted code.
- Tested the application on various browsers and platforms by using Selenium Grid.
- Developed test automation Artifacts (scripts, functions, scenarios, processes) using Selenium.
- Created .au3 files using AutoIT to interact with the desktop windows to upload files.
- Implemented Selenium Synchronization for Conditional and Un-Conditional waits using Implicit Waits and Explicit Waits
- Experience dealing with Ajax requests in Selenium Web Driver using Synchronization
- Execute the Test cases and review the results with Business to get the Business approval for UAT
- Co-ordination between Technology and Business to ensure all the outstanding issues are being addressed, fixed and retested
- Running shell scripts and command line programs for testing calls
- Performed browser compatibility testing
- Designed and executed Black box testing
- Involved in the regression test planning for the project and identified the critical regression tests
- Executed the automated regression test cases during every release and also executed the daily regression test suites
- Used properties files and Groovy Script for Integration test and data driven testing using Soap UI .
- Involved in workflow automation and Linux administration
- Involved in debugging of the existing automation script
- Performed defect tracking, using tools such as Bugzilla, Jira and Quality Center
- Experience working in Agile/ Scrum methodology for SDLC and working on Test management tools like Quality center(QC)
Environment: SeleniumwebDriver, Selenium GRID, Java, Web Services, SOAP, REST, Quality Center, AGILE, JIRA, HTML, Java Script, CSS, Eclipse, Oracle, Windows, UNIX,Ms Word